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
72660 9876169 41175187 666 24481924
897325512 29066 444434810
897325512 29066 444434810
965735988 74 54466
All about undefined
Interested in learning more?
897325512 29066 444434810
965735988 74 54466
See more
319596634 53
24 8103 64248720 625085310 250645
See more
4126 517576
997 276 764826140
See more